Alta
Ski Area
Alta
is a skiers mountain, Snowboarding is not allowed
|
Alta
and pure, unspoiled skiing are indeed synonymous. Alta's wide
variety of terrain, breathtaking alpine scenery and superb snow
conditions combine to create a unique setting for unforgettable
outdoor experiences with family, friends and the mountain
itself. Alta becomes a place where visitors have all the time
in the world to feel both a sense serenity in a pristine alpine
environment as well as a sense of excitement and fun in being
outdoors in the clean mountain air. Alta continues to offer a
ski-only experience. |

Ski
Area Profile:
|
Scheduled
Season |
|
|
Hours
Of Operation |
9:15
- 4:30
AM
Half Day 9:15 - 1:00
PM
Half Day 1:00 - 4:30 |
|
Base
Elevation |
8,530
ft. (2600m) |
|
Vertical
Drop |
2,020
ft. (617m) |
|
Top
Elevation |
10,550
ft. (3216m) |
|
Skiable
Area |
2,200
acres (890 hectares) |
|
Average
Snowfall |
500"
(1250 cm) |
|
Lift
Capacity |
11,284
pph |
|
Lifts |
2
detachable quad, 1 detachable triple, 1 triple, 3 doubles, 5
surface tows |
|
Run
Descriptions |
25%
Beginner/40% Intermediate/35% Advanced |
Location:
25 miles
southwest of Salt Lake City at the top of Little Cottonwood Canyon,
State Highway 210
Approximately
45 minutes from the Salt lake City International Airport. |
